DTF Gangsheet Builder: Optimizing Efficiency with Automatic Spacing and Color Management

DTF printing workflows rely on precision: automatic spacing for DTF sheets ensures each transfer sits with consistent gaps, reducing bleed, misregistration, and substrate waste. When paired with DTF printing software, a capable gangsheet builder automatically adapts to different sheet sizes, margins, and fabric widths, letting you layout multiple designs per sheet without manual trial-and-error. This tight integration helps you move designs from screen to press with confidence and speed.

Beyond placement, color management for DTF transfers is critical. Look for built-in ICC profile support, soft-proofing previews, and workflow-compatible color translation so that what you preview on screen matches the final print. A robust DTF Gangsheet Builder should also export print-ready files that preserve color fidelity and align with your DTF printing software, minimizing color shifts across batches and substrates.

Advanced Gangsheet Design Features for 2025: Templates, Nesting, and Heat Press Compatibility

Modern gangsheet design features go far beyond simple tiling. Rotation, flipping, mirroring, and nesting help you pack designs efficiently while preserving artwork integrity. Clip and bleed areas, automatic gutters between designs, and a growing template library for common garment types keep projects organized from layout to production. These features reduce manual edits and help designers focus on optimizing art rather than fighting layout constraints.

Equally important is how the builder fits into your broader workflow. Verify printer and heat press compatibility, ensure export options align with your DTF printing software, and check for multi-user collaboration and cloud-based project sharing. When a tool integrates smoothly with your heat press—whether direct export to print queues or RIP-like integrations—you gain consistency across runs and fewer reprints, boosting throughput and ROI.

Feature / Aspect What it does Why it matters / Benefits
Automatic spacing and intelligent tiling Automatically spaces transfers; adjusts for sheet sizes, margins, and fabric widths; supports irregular layouts; reduces waste and per-unit costs. Prevents bleed/misregistration and lowers material costs.
Color management and soft proofing Built-in color management, ICC profile support, soft proofing previews; integrates with color workflows across DTF software. Ensures color fidelity from design to final print.
Gangsheet design features Rotation, flipping, mirroring, nesting; clip/bleed areas; automatic gutters; template libraries. Reduces manual editing; keeps multi-design layouts organized.
Printer and heat press compatibility Ensures compatibility with DTF printers and heat presses; supports direct export to print queues or RIPs; compatible with specific printer models, inks, substrates. Prevents hardware mismatch and workflow friction.
File formats and export options Exports high-res PNG/TIFF with color profiles; supports layered exports; generates cut lines and registration marks. Smooth handoffs to printing; saves post-processing time.
Template libraries and project management Templates for common garment types; version control; workspace organization; batch processing. Speeds throughput; improves consistency and organization.
Scalability and collaboration Multi-user access; cloud-based project sharing; permission controls. Supports growing teams and reduces misprints when multiple operators work on a job.
Quality assurance and validation tools Validation checks, preview renders, auto-margin checks, bleed verification, print-ready previews. Reduces reprints and returns; improves reliability.
Integration with broader workflow Seamless integration with DTF printing software, inventory, and order management tools. Minimizes disruption and speeds time-to-market.
